什么是“房屋使用权损失”与“生活享受权损失”?

房屋使用权损失 (Loss of Use) 属于经济损害,主要指因房屋损毁或无法居住而产生的实际开支,例如租房费用、酒店账单和额外的生活支出。而生活享受权损失 (Loss of Enjoyment),在法律上常被称为“烦扰与不适感”(Annoyance and Discomfort),这属于非经济损害。它补偿的是您因火灾、烟尘或疏散而遭受的精神压力、焦虑以及无法在自家领地享受“宁静居住权”的痛苦。

加州法律如何界定“烦扰与不适感”赔偿?

根据加州民事陪审团指令 (CACI 2031),如果您的财产因第三方(如电力公司)的疏忽或侵权而遭受山火侵害,您有权就“烦扰与不适”申请赔偿。根据 Hensley 案的司法判例,即使起火时您不在家中,只要您的“个人居住权”受到了干扰,您依然可以就精神痛苦和生活质量下降提起诉讼。

如何为“消失的景观”或“情感价值”估价?

对于华人家庭而言,院子里的老树、悉心经营的园林或是宁静的生活环境具有极高的情感价值。在量化这些“享受权损失”时,贝克法律集团会聘请心理学专家和景观价值评估专家,向陪审团展示这些损失如何真实地影响了您的身心健康。由于这类赔偿没有固定金额,律师的辩护能力和对您家庭故事的深度挖掘,将直接决定最终赔偿额的高低。

What is the Difference Between Loss of Use and Loss of Enjoyment?

Loss of Use refers to the economic impact of being unable to live in or utilize your property. It is typically calculated based on the fair rental value of your home or the actual "Additional Living Expenses" (ALE) incurred while displaced. Conversely, Loss of Enjoyment (often legally framed as "Annoyance and Discomfort") is a non-economic damage. It compensates for the psychological and emotional toll—the stress, irritation, and loss of "peaceful occupation"—that occurs when your home environment is compromised by fire, smoke, or toxic ash.

How Does California Law (CACI 2031) Define "Annoyance and Discomfort"?

Under California Jury Instructions (CACI 2031), a plaintiff who occupies a property damaged by a fire caused by a utility’s trespass or nuisance is entitled to damages for annoyance and discomfort. Following the landmark Hensley v. SDG&E ruling, you do not need to be physically present at the moment the fire starts to claim these damages. You simply need to show that the fire interfered with your "immediate and personal possession" of the property, causing mental anguish or emotional distress.

How is the Value of a "Lost View" or "Sentimental Garden" Quantified?

Quantifying the loss of enjoyment often requires expert testimony from forensic psychologists and landscape valuation experts. In the aftermath of the Eaton Fire, we have utilized experts to testify on the aesthetic and sentimental value of mature oak groves or specific property features that provided the homeowner with peace and quiet. Unlike property repair, which has a fixed price, these damages are subjective, meaning a trial attorney's ability to tell your story is the most critical factor in your recovery.

Can I Recover Both Loss of Use and Loss of Enjoyment?

Yes. These are distinct categories of damages. While your insurance company might pay for your hotel stay (Loss of Use), they will almost never pay for the trauma of losing your "peace of mind" (Loss of Enjoyment). A direct mass tort action against a negligent utility is often the only way to recover for the emotional distress and annoyance that accompany a wildfire.
